SNIP Dirk, I would certainly welcome more discussion of "Greenland-style" and "traditional" kayaking on this list as well. The main incentive for creating a forum devoted to this community was due to the low number of threads appearing on Paddlewise, and similar lists. So far, during its first week, participation on the Greenland Forum has been very vigorous. While a general list is wonderful for its wide variety of subject matter, sometimes participation by a specific community is greatly enhanced when folks have a place where they can discuss non-mainstream issues in depth, and contribute with the assurance that they are more likely to obtain a meaningful response. Another factor is that members can post with less worry that their contribution is going to bore, or appear off-topic to the vast majority of a larger, more diverse audience. For example, I would never consider posting about Inuit rope-gymnastics or harpoon-throwing to this list, while it would be perfectly acceptable fare to the "Greenland" forum.
